Preserved Beans Exports by Country

In 2017, Italy (X tons) was the major exporter for preserved beans, constituting X% of total exports. China (X tons) ranks second in terms of the global exports with a X% share, followed by the Netherlands (X%) and Belgium (X%). The following exporters - the UK (X tons), the U.S. (X tons), France (X tons), New Zealand (X tons), Kenya (X tons), Canada (X tons), Spain (X tons) and Guatemala (X tons) together made up X% of total exports.

From 2007 to 2017, average annual rates of growth with regard to preserved beans exports from Italy stood at +X%. At the same time, Guatemala (+X%), the UK (+X%), the U.S. (+X%) and the Netherlands (+X%) displayed positive paces of growth. Moreover, Guatemala emerged as the fastest growing exporter in the world, with a CAGR of +X% from 2007-2017. Spain, Canada and Kenya experienced a relatively flat trend pattern. By contrast, China (-X%), Belgium (-X%), New Zealand (-X%) and France (-X%) illustrated a downward trend over the same period. From 2007 to 2017, the share of China and France increased by X% and X% percentage points, while Italy (-X%) saw their share reduced. The shares of the other countries remained relatively stable throughout the analyzed period.

Preserved Beans Imports by Country

In 2017, the UK (X tons), Germany (X tons), France (X tons), Japan (X tons) and the U.S. (X tons) were the major importers of preserved beans in the world, creating X% of total import. The Netherlands (X tons), Australia (X tons), Belgium (X tons), Yemen (X tons), South Korea (X tons), Libya (X tons) and Canada (X tons) followed a long way behind the leaders.

From 2007 to 2017, the most notable rate of growth in terms of imports, amongst the main importing countries, was attained by the Netherlands (+X% per year), while the other global leaders experienced more modest paces of growth.

In value terms, the largest preserved beans markets worldwide were France ($X), the UK ($X) and Germany ($X), with a combined X% share of global imports. The U.S., Japan, Australia, the Netherlands, Belgium, Canada, South Korea, Yemen and Libya lagged somewhat behind, together accounting for a further X%.

Among the main importing countries , Libya (+X% per year) recorded the highest rates of growth with regard to imports, over the last decade, while the other global leaders experienced more modest paces of growth.
